CDW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review

667 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in CDW (CDW)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$19.1B — up 14% from $16.8B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 117 funds opened new CDW positions and 26 closed out — a net gain of 91 holders — while 211 added to existing stakes and 266 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$324M. The largest seller was AQR Capital Management, cutting an estimated $156M.
